Ajax Are Working On Keeping Brian Brobbey

Ajax Are Working On Keeping Brian Brobbey. According to “De Telegraaf,” Ajax is attempting to retain Brian Brobbey, who was on loan from RB Leipzig for the 2021–22 season.

The cost of the attacker is 25 million euros. It makes sense given that he has a promising future and a contract that lasts until 2025.

During the six months that he was on loan, Brian Brobbey truly won over Ajax. After graduating from the Ajax academy, he transferred to RB Leipzig, who then leased him back to the Dutch team. Ajax is now considering purchasing the player after just one season back with the squad.

Ajax Are Working On Keeping Brian Brobbey. At least that is what the daily “De Telegraaf” reports. They predict the transaction might be completed for about 25 million euros. In light of the player’s promising future, the asking price makes sense. He is only 20 years old, and the current term of his contract is the summer of 2025.

It is ironic that the Eredivisie team will bargain for a player who graduated from their own academy, but it has happened before. It has happened at teams like Barcelona and Real Madrid in the past.

This could be Brian Brobbey’s best chance yet to prove that he can win at Ajax. His best performances date back to his time with the Under 19s. At the time, he finished the season with 34 goals. He eventually joined the first team as a result, and then transferred to RB Leipzig.
